Tsql dynamic columns
WebJan 25, 2016 · Dynamically column names from select sql. Ask Question Asked 7 years, 2 months ago. Modified 7 years, 2 months ago. Viewed 85k times ... Add a column with a … WebTABLOCK, CODEPAGE = 'ACP'. ); select * from dbo.personlist; The result: If the column ‘Country’ would be removed from the file after the import has been setup, the process of importing the file would either break or be wrong (depending on the tool used to import the file) The metadata of the file has changed. 1. 2. 3.
Tsql dynamic columns
Did you know?
WebJul 20, 2009 · To parse it into rows, you use the following: declare @t table (xmlColumn xml) insert @t select '123' select MyValue=xmlNode.value('.','int ... WebMay 14, 2014 · you can generate and execute dynamic sql statements and collect columns from the all_columns-sys-table for example – DrCopyPaste. May 14, 2014 at 9:56. ... you …
WebNov 2, 2015 · Once you have the list of columns, you'll create the full sql string that will be executed. This should be similar to the static version above: set @query = N'SELECT Name, TruckId, ' + @cols + N' from ( select t.Name, c.TruckId, c.Compartment, c.Capacity from #Trucks t inner join #Compartments c on t.Id = c.TruckId where t.Id = @id ) x pivot ... WebApr 2, 2024 · Pivot tables are a piece of summarized information that is generated from a large underlying dataset. It is generally used to report on specific dimensions from the …
WebNov 10, 2009 · The DBA can then copy and paste the code and alter it prior to execution. The steps involved in creating the MERGE SQL are as follows: 1) Determine the source columns. 2) Determine the primary ... WebApr 12, 2024 · SQL concatenation is the process of combining two or more strings or values into a single, unified value. This technique is essential for a variety of tasks, such as generating human-readable output, combining multiple pieces of information, and aggregating data from different sources. Key functions: CONCAT, CONCAT_WS, and the …
WebFeb 19, 2024 · The following code creates a table in the new (test) database with only two columns - an id column and an address column. CREATE TABLE dbo.custAddress( colID INT IDENTITY PRIMARY KEY , myAddress VARCHAR(200) ); GO. Populate the table with some generic data. Notice that the address is one string value in one column.
WebApr 11, 2024 · Dynamic SQL where the whole where clause is given by one parameter. I am trying to build a direct query that uses input from a parameter. This parameter essentially dictates the entire where clause for the dynamic SQL. The query runs without any issues in the query editor, however, when I try to apply the query in Power BI Desktop i get the ... data science in the cloudWebSummary. Pivoting is a technique used to rotate (transpose) rows to columns. It turns the unique values from one column in one table or table expression into multiple columns in another table. SQL Server 2005 introduced the PIVOT operator as a syntax extension for table expression in the FROM clause. PIVOT, the relational operator is a T-Sql ... data science internship springWebFeb 28, 2024 · UNPIVOT Example. UNPIVOT carries out almost the reverse operation of PIVOT, by rotating columns into rows.Suppose the table produced in the previous … data science in theory and practiceWebApr 12, 2024 · SQL concatenation is the process of combining two or more strings or values into a single, unified value. This technique is essential for a variety of tasks, such as … data science internships summer 2022WebMar 3, 2024 · In the query window, issue the ALTER TABLE / ALTER COLUMN statement, specifying the target encryption configuration for a column you want to encrypt, decrypt or re-encrypt. If you're encrypting or re-encrypting the column, use the ENCRYPTED WITH clause. If your column is a string column (for example, char, varchar, nchar, nvarchar ), … bits studyWebMar 3, 2024 · To add a computed column definition to an existing column. In Object Explorer, right-click the table with the column for which you want to change and expand … data science in today\u0027s worldWeb2 days ago · 2 Answers. This should solve your problem. Just change the datatype of "col1" to whatever datatype you expect to get from "tbl". DECLARE @dq AS NVARCHAR (MAX); Create table #temp1 (col1 INT) SET @dq = N'insert into #temp1 SELECT col1 FROM tbl;'; EXEC sp_executesql @dq; SELECT * FROM #temp1; You can use a global temp-table, by … bits subjects